La Soufrière
1 Jan – 31 DecVolcanic activityClosuresThe volcano at the north end of the island erupted explosively in 2021 and buried the windward villages in ash. The summit trail opens and closes with the alert level; Kingstown, at the far south, mostly gets ash on a north wind. Source ↗

Dry season and winter peak
1 Jan – 30 Apr · usuallyWinter-sun seasonCrowdedBook earlyThe dry, breezy months, when the charter yachts work their way down the Grenadines and the Saturday market in Kingstown is at its busiest. Ferry seats to Bequia and Union are worth booking ahead.

Bequia Easter Regatta
25 Mar – 15 Apr · usuallyMajor festivalCrowdedBook earlyFour days of racing over the Easter weekend, from proper yachts down to double-ender workboats built on the beach. The ferry out of Kingstown runs at capacity and Bequia has nowhere left to sleep. Source ↗

Hurricane season
1 Jun – 30 NovBeryl went through the Grenadines as a category four on the first of July 2024 and took most of Union Island's roofs with it. Kingstown is better sheltered, but the inter-island ferries stop long before the wind lands. Source ↗

Vincy Mas
20 Jun – 8 Jul · usuallyCarnivalCrowdedBook earlyThe carnival builds through late June with calypso tents, Miss SVG and the King and Queen of the Bands, then takes the streets of Kingstown for J'ouvert and Mardi Gras in the first week of July. Source ↗

Nine Mornings
16–24 DecChristmas & New YearFor the nine mornings before Christmas the town is up at four for concerts, steel bands and street games, and then everyone goes to work. No other island does this one. Source ↗
